Runbook: Maple-Cache postmortem follow-up (Tindervale Deploys)

Stale-cache bug traced to the invalidation worker using an expired purge credential. Mitigation: rotate the credential on every release, not quarterly. Release manager owns verification before each cut. Update the worker's env file now; the fresh purge credential goes on the line immediately after this sentence.

sealed setting: ARCHIVE_KEY3=c1f

### Q2 Planning — Norvale Lease Renegotiation

Quick update for finance: talks with the Norvale landlord are going better than expected. We're pushing for a five-year term with a rent holiday on the unused third floor, and they've signalled flexibility if we commit by month-end. Kerenza is modelling the break-clause scenarios now. The bigger picture on why we're staying put is below.

management briefing: Project Zorix slips by six weeks because of the audit delay.

Hey — welcome aboard! The renderer lives in the `stagelight-seats` repo and draws the Pemberly Theatre layouts from SVG templates. Watch out for the balcony rows: they use a rotated coordinate grid, and Dorrit's transform helper is the only thing keeping them sane. Zoom performance tanks above 2,000 seats, so keep the culling flag on. Builds deploy via Lanternway CI. One last thing: the encrypted layout cache occasionally locks itself after a failed deploy, and unsealing it requires the recovery passphrase noted below.

unlock words, fahof-yahaf: praael-gorox-tamix-druwyn-zorys